The Northbay Adobe User Group Board of Directors
Jeff Diamond - President
Jeff teaches Flash, Dreamweaver, Acrobat, CSS, and will be doing a Community Ed. class in the summer called Flex Boot Camp. In addtion, he coordinates the Interactive Media Design Associate of Arts 2 year degree at SRJC. When not trying to get his kids to do their homework, he sneaks in a bike ride...
Cyndi Reese - CEO
Cyndi (AKA the Adobe Queen) teaches InDesign, Acrobat, Illustrator and coordinates all the Adobe Certificates at SRJC. in addition she is responsible for coordinating all Adobe Certified Instrucotr evaluations. When not trying out new fonts Cyndi is busy furnishing her weekend getaway.
